Dictionary (LSJ)

δειπνέω, fut. -ήσω Ar. Pax 1084, X. Cyr. 5.3.35, -ήσομαι D.S. 11.9, Gal. 11.6: aor. ἐδείπνησα, Ep. δείπνησα Od. 14.111, etc.: pf. δεδείπνηκα Ar. Ec. 1133, etc.; Att. 1pl. δεδείπναμεν Alex. 109, Eub. 91; inf. δεδειπνάναι Ar. Fr. 464,249,Pl.Com. 144: plpf. ἐδεδειπνήκεσαν Antipho 1.18; Ep. δεδειπνήκειν Od. 17.359:—Α. make a meal, Hom. (v. δεῖπνον): in Att. always, take the chief meal, dine, once in Trag., δειπνεῖν E. Fr. 894 (dub. l.); δ. τὸ ἄριστον make breakfast serve as dinner, X. Cyr. 1.2.11; δ. παρά τινι with one, Antipho 1.18; [ἐν πρυτανείῳ] And. 1.45. 2. c. acc., δ. ἄρτον make a meal on bread, Hes. Op. 442; δ. μοσχίον Ephipp. 15.13; κοτύλην μίαν Alex. 221.17; ξίφη Mnesim. 7; δ. τἀλλότρια, of parasites, freq. in Com., Theopomp.34, Eub. 72, etc.; also δ. ἀπό τινος Ar. Pl. 890. II. Act., entertain, τινάς Milet. 7.68, Inscr.Cos 131.
